## Description

The 2011 release of Magic: The Gathering Masters Edition IV introduced a selection of powerful cards from previous sets, including the rare artifact Naked Singularity. Identified as card number 216 in the ME4 set code, this artifact serves as a significant piece for enthusiasts of the trading card game. Illustrated by Mark Tedin, the card presents a distinct visual identity within the Masters Edition IV framework, appealing to collectors who appreciate the art and design of this era.

Gameplay-wise, Naked Singularity offers a unique strategic profile. It requires five mana to cast and introduces a cumulative upkeep mechanic. At the beginning of each upkeep, an age counter is placed on the artifact. The controller must then pay three mana for each counter on the card; failure to do so results in the artifact being sacrificed. This creates a high-stakes decision point, balancing the card's powerful effect against its escalating cost.

The artifact's primary ability allows tapped lands to produce mana of any color instead of their usual type. Specifically, Plains produce red, Islands produce green, Swamps produce white, Mountains produce blue, and Forests produce black. This flexibility makes it a versatile tool for decks that require specific colors of mana.
